Description

This 1951 Plymouth Concord Business Coupe carries genuine mob history—it's the actual Mae Dury, once owned by Al Capone's secretary as a personal gift. Full documentation accompanies the sale. The six-cylinder, three-speed column shift has turned just 51,570 original miles.

Two-tone paint gleams over a distinctive tiger-striped interior, accented by wide whitewall tires that frame the period-correct wheels perfectly. The car presents as a rolling piece of American underworld lore, combining authentic provenance with solid mechanical bones.
